Check out MJ products on eBay, based in Vic. I bought my duraprene pan gasket and filter from them, they should also do the ZF steel pans. No point doing the fluid without changing filter....
Just be aware some of the ebay metal sumps do not have a sump drain in them - so check first. The first I was going to buy off ebay did not have the drain so i bought mine direct from ZF in Sydney to be sure for not much more than the ebay price.

Trans filters aren't like engine oil filters, changing it more frequently won't make it filter more effectively. Changing fluid more frequently is always beneficial.

Most of them do now. If you read the description when selecting your vendor the ones that have the drain and fill plugs on the metal sump state such. I can personally confirm that the offerings from the MJ store mentioned above do - they also offer the genuine ZF brand product for more...
I now do a basic drain and refil every second engine service (3 to 4 litres - $100 in oil on special from Repco) - so 24,000km - this changes about 1/3 of the overall oil each time.
If you followed the LR service schedule the filter would not be changed until 240,000km - ZF recommends the filter be changed every 120,000km and the fluid much earlier depending on use.
